Interest Expense is the amount reported by a company or individual as an expense for borrowed money.


Karnaphuli Insurance Co  (DHA:KARNAPHULI) Interest Expense Explanation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ense. The higher, the better.

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Karnaphuli Insurance Co Ltd is a Bangladesh based insurance company. It provides fire and allied perils insurance, marine cargo and hull insurance, aviation insurance, and miscellaneous insurance.
